Cad Manager-Enterprise (Remote)

Job Description
TRC is a global consulting firm providing environmentally advanced and technology-powered solutions for the oil and gas, power and infrastructure industries. TRC has over 7,000 employees in over 150 offices globally, including Canada, China and the UK.
 
TRC is looking for an experienced CAD Manager- Enterprise (REMOTE) to join TRC to provide CAD support to users engaged in projects that span all energy markets (Gas, Electric, Wind, Solar, Renewables, Battery Storage and more). The CAD Manager will support a variety of users remotely as well as develop, maintain, and deploy standards within TRC. The CAD Manager will work closely with all practice leaders to ensure adherence of best practices as well as work to improve current workflows. The CAD Manager will work closely with functional leads to improve existing standards, workflows, and templates as well as assist in development of future 3rd party and proprietary plugins.
 
Responsibilities:
·      Assist IT with Deployment of Various CAD Software/Configuration of User Profiles
·      Troubleshooting w/End Users
·      Management of Company Standards/Support Library
·      Management of Client Standards/Support Libraries
·      Understand, Implement, and Improve Current TRC Workflows
·      Assist with Large Scale Automation of Tasks (Plotting/Mass Drawing Updates/Etc.)
·      Conversions of Legacy Data (Client Provided) to Proper Formats
·      Configuration of Templates, Blocks, and Plot Support Files
·      Development of Improved Workflows
·      Development of Cross-Discipline Workflows

Requirements
Qualifications & Skillset:
·      10-15 Years’ Experience of Project Implementation in the Following Fields:
o  Civil Survey/Design
o  Pipeline Mapping
o  Station Design
o  Mechanical, Electrical, Instrumentation
·      AutoDesk Design Suite (Civil3D, Map3D, AutoCAD)
·      CADWorx
·      Bentley Projectwise
·      Ability to Configure Civil3D Survey Workflows
·      Named User Licensing
·      License Management of 3rd Party Software Plug-Ins
·      Use of Multiple Client Standards
·      Troubleshooting of CAD Errors
·      Experience with Definition, Documentation, and Implementation of CAD Standards
·      Experience with 3D Modeling
·      Experience with Laser Scanning/Point Clouds
 
Additional Software Preferred
·      Understanding of ArcGIS Interoperability
·      Power Transmission/Solar/Wind Experience
·      Lidar/Drone Mapping
·      CloudWorx
·      GeoBIM/BIM (Building Information Modeling)
·      MicroStation (V8i, InRoads)
·      CAD Training Background a plus
